State-level PSU Transformers and Electricals Limited Kerala (Telk) on Wednesday delivered its first 270 MVA, 400kV, single phase generator transformer, according to a company statement. The transformer is slated to be commissioned for Thermal Power Tech Corporation Limited (TPCIL)’s 660Mw super critical thermal power station in Krishnapatnam, Andhra Pradesh.

Simhapuri Energy, a subsidiary of Madhucon Projects Ltd, has commenced commercial operations of the second unit of 150 MW in Nellore district of Andhra Pradesh. With this, the first phase of 300 MW has gone on stream.

The National Green Tribunal, on Wednesday cancelled the environmental clearances granted to the 2,640 MW coal-fired power project of Nagarjuna Construction Company (NCC) coming up at Sompeta in Srikakulam district of Andhra Pradesh.
